Honeywell Analytics PHD6 Gas Detector Reference Manual

Below you will find brief information for Gas Detector PHD6. This device is designed for detecting dangerous atmospheric conditions. It can be configured to simultaneously monitor oxygen, combustible gases, vapors, volatile organic compounds, and a wide variety of toxic gases. The PHD6 comes equipped with a black box data recorder, an event logger, and can be upgraded with a fully enabled datalogger for more comprehensive data storage.

The PHD6's operating temperature range is printed on the label on the back of the instrument.

Use only Duracell MN1500 or Ultra MX1500, Eveready Energizer E91-LR6, Eveready EN91 batteries in the alkaline battery pack.

The accuracy of the PHD6 should be checked periodically with known concentration calibration gas. (The Canadian Standards Association (CSA) requires an accuracy check using known concentration calibration gas prior to each day’s use.)

The “black box” is continually in operation whether the user is aware of it or not. The black box stores important information such as gas readings, turn-on times, turn-off times, temperatures, battery conditions, the most recent calibration date and settings, types of sensors currently installed, sensor serial numbers, warranty expiration and service due dates, and current alarm settings.

Latching alarms can be enabled manually through the Main Menu (see chapter 5), with BioTrak II software or through the IQ6 Dock.
